The renowned nuclear scientist Dr Abdul Qadeer Khan passed away at the age of 85, on Sunday (today). 

Sources said that Dr Abdul Qadeer Khan was brought to KRL Hospital around 6 am where his condition deteriorated. Doctors tried their best to save the nuclear scientist but at 7:04 am he passed away.

As the news broke, the whole nation has come out to show condolences to the family of the departed and mourned the loss of “father of  Pakistan’s nuclear programme”.

However, thé funeral prayers of the nuclear scientist will be offered at Faisal Masjid Islamabad at 3.30 pm in which the federal ministers and top military leadership besides the public will also be allowed to attend.

Dr. Abdul Qadeer Khan will be buried with full state honors in the premises of Faisal Masjid as per his will.
